Alberta Accelerates Immigration: Over 1,000 Healthcare, Tech, and Rural Candidates Invited in May 2026
Alberta’s immigration program is gaining momentum with 1,051 candidates receiving invitations across four draws in early May 2026. The Alberta Advantage Immigration Program (AAIP) targeted skilled professionals in healthcare, technology, and those willing to settle in rural communities, reflecting provincial priorities and labor market needs.
Between May 1 and May 13, invitations were issued through the Rural Renewal Stream, Alberta Opportunity Stream, Alberta Express Entry Stream – Accelerated Tech Pathway, and the Dedicated Health Care Pathway under Express Entry. The Alberta Opportunity Stream dominated with approximately 79.2% of invites, highlighting its role in fulfilling workforce demands.
Key figures include:
– 832 invitations via Alberta Opportunity Stream (minimum score 54)
– 146 for Accelerated Tech Pathway (minimum score 57)
– 61 for Dedicated Health Care Pathway (minimum score 57)
– 12 through the Rural Renewal Stream (minimum score 50)
So far in 2026, Alberta has held 36 draws, issuing 6,269 invitations for provincial nomination. The province has a federal allocation of 6,403 nomination spots for the year, with 2,191 used as of mid-May, leaving over 4,200 nomination slots available.
The province’s candidate pool has 40,161 expressions of interest (EOIs), mostly under the Alberta Opportunity Stream (63.7%). Additionally, there are 1,303 applications awaiting processing.
